But today i went to Shiang Lin Temple to honoured my mum, grandpa and uncle. Qingming festival is next month, not sure the exact date. But usually will celebrate it earlier to avoid traffic jams and crowds. Due to my mum's, grandpa's and uncle's ashes was store i the urn compartment in Shiang Lin Temple, the celebration was very simple. We do not have to sweep tombs or burn joss paper or paper-mache items. As the temple does not encourage us to burn all these, it was stated on the temple notice board that burning all these does not prove that our ancestors may received it instead it will pollute the air and we had to chop down more trees to produce these joss paper. I am totally agree with them. We jus have to remember our ancestors by heart.

Jade Emperor's Birthday celebration

On the 8th day of Lunar New Year, the Hokkien will celebrate the Jade Emperor's Birthday in midnight. Since my grandma and my uncles could not celebrate the Jade Emperor's birthday for three years ( cos my grandpa's death), i joined my hubby family for the celebration from last year.
